Volkswagen's advanced key fobs use complex sensors and transmitters to communicate with the vehicle. It is essential that these devices are properly maintained and programmed to guarantee the maximum security.

You can purchase a replacement VW key from a dealer or third party locksmith. The dealer will require your vehicle's VIN as well as a photo ID to cut a new key and program it to your vehicle.

Keys that are lost or stolen

It is best to replace your Volkswagen key at the dealership in case you've lost or taken it. They will require verification of ownership in order to purchase a replacement and connect it to your vehicle's computer. It is also recommended to bring the key that needs to be replaced, along with your vehicle's registration or driver's license.

The smart remote key is available on most newer Volkswagen models. It has a built-in chip that connects to the Volkswagen ignition and door locks. The chips are usually hidden beneath the cap of plastic on your key fob. If you've lost this key, you will need to either have it replaced by the dealership, or by a professional automotive locksmith with access to cutting machines with high-security.

The dealer can request the replacement key, but it could take some time to get the key. You'll have to return your vehicle to the dealer in order for them to program the new key on the computer. The cost of the key as well as the fee for programming will vary from dealer the dealer.

Some older Volkswagens have a key made of metal to start the car instead of a fob. Dealers can still offer you a replacement metal key, but it won't have any additional functions like remote start or unlocking doors. In this situation an outside locksmith will likely create a new key in metal at a lower cost than a dealership.

Key Fob

A key fob, or a small device that has buttons, controls the doors and locks of your Volkswagen vehicle. Key fobs offer more functionality compared to conventional keys made of steel, but they need a bit more maintenance.

If your VW key fob isn't working as well as it used to it's possible that it's time to replace the batteries. This is a straightforward process that can be done at home, with only a few supplies. You'll require the flathead screwdriver and a new CR2032 phone. The screwdriver should be wrapped in tape to prevent scratching the fob's case.

Find the seam connecting the lid to the base of the VW keyfob. Use your screwdriver to pry the two pieces in a way, being careful not to scratch or damage the other piece. Remove the old battery, and then put in the new one, making sure that the positive side is facing downward. Close the remote tightly and put it back together.

308785165_499195788347328_5859105632268553197_nlow.jpgKey Cylinder

The key the cylinder is a part that accepts the Volkswagen car keys to lock and open the vehicle. It is home to a set of pins and tumblers which align with cuts in your keys to open or close the cylinder and also has springs that allow them to be reset after use. If you're having issues with a locked or unresponsive key, your key cylinder could need to be replaced.

If the cylinder in your key isn't functioning as it should, you could find it difficult to turn the key, or you have to twist the key to get it to work. This could be a sign that the pins or tumblers within the cylinder are worn out or broken.

A locksmith can replace your key cylinder and guarantee that it works in the same way as the original. They'll cut and program the new key, ensuring it is compatible with your vehicle.

You'll need to provide proof of ownership before you can get your new key. This will include your driver's license and vehicle's title or registration. You'll have to know the VIN number of your Volkswagen to allow the new key to be programmed.
